If your 2-stroke chainsaw won't start, there are several steps you can take to troubleshoot the issue and potentially get it running again. Here's a general guide to follow:

Check the Basics:

Ensure that the chainsaw has enough fuel and that the fuel mixture is correct. Two-stroke engines require a specific fuel-to-oil ratio, typically mentioned in the owner's manual.
Confirm that the spark plug is clean and in good condition. If it's dirty or fouled, clean it or replace it with a new one.
Make sure the air filter is clean and not clogged. A dirty air filter can restrict airflow and affect starting.
Ignition System:

Check for a strong spark at the spark plug. If there's no spark or a weak spark, the ignition system may be the problem. This could be due to a faulty spark plug, ignition coil, or ignition module.
If the spark plug and ignition system seem fine, ensure that the spark plug wire is securely connected.
Compression:

A chainsaw with low compression may not start. To check compression, remove the spark plug and use a compression tester. If the compression is significantly below the manufacturer's specifications, it may indicate an issue with the piston rings, cylinder, or cylinder head gasket.
Fuel System:

Check for fuel flow from the fuel tank to the carburetor. Ensure the fuel filter is clean and not clogged.
Inspect the carburetor for clogs or blockages. Sometimes, debris or old fuel can cause carburetor issues. Clean or rebuild the carburetor if necessary.
Exhaust System:

Make sure the exhaust system, including the muffler and spark arrestor screen, is clean and not obstructed. A blocked exhaust can prevent the engine from starting.
Prime and Choke:

Use the correct starting procedure, which usually involves priming the engine and setting the choke appropriately. Follow the chainsaw's owner's manual for the recommended starting steps.
Fresh Fuel:

Old or stale fuel can cause starting problems. Drain the old fuel and replace it with fresh, properly mixed 2-stroke fuel.
Professional Help:

If you've tried all of the above steps and the chainsaw still won't start, it may be time to seek professional assistance. A qualified technician can diagnose and repair more complex issues.

Take the plug out and dribble a little fuel in the head, put the plug back in and try to start it. If it starts then it sounds like you have a fuel delivery issue, in my experience most of the time people don't run them out of fuel before putting them anyway for the season and the carburetor will varnish.

Nice Zenoah Clone. Have you deleted your base gasket yet? I used Permatex Ultra Grey (Hondabond) in place of the thick paper gasket they like to use on these. Gained 15 PSI of compression. Another thing that helps a lot is to find the LARGE 2 port (the ports will take up 3/4 of the distance between the 8mm nuts) muffler with no internal baffle. Between those two and making sure the carb isn't pig rich it will scream and cut a good bit faster.
